Uninterrupted Journeys: Powering Through the Commute


The headset is equipped with a 300 mAh high-capacity battery, a substantial power reserve for a single earplug device. This internal cell supports up to 8 hours of continuous music playback or talk time. Furthermore, the device boasts an impressive 365 days of standby time, indicating minimal parasitic drain when not actively in use. Recharging the unit is a quick process, requiring only 1.5 to 2 hours to reach full capacity.

Ergonomic Endurance: Designed for All-Day Wear


The physical design of the headset is centered on secure and comfortable wear, featuring a 180° rotating earpiece. This allows for free switching between left and right ears, accommodating individual preferences and situational needs. The design incorporates a three-point solid support system and a non-slip hanging ear type, complemented by skin-friendly silicone ear caps.

This thoughtful ergonomic approach ensures that the headset remains stable and comfortable throughout extended periods of use. The ability to rotate the earpiece means that the device is truly ambidextrous, eliminating the common issue of single-ear headsets being designed exclusively for one side. The three-point support system distributes pressure evenly, preventing discomfort that can arise from single-point contact. Furthermore, the non-slip material and ear-hook design ensure the headset stays securely in place during movement, whether walking briskly to a meeting or navigating crowded commutes, without the constant need for readjustment. The silicone ear caps contribute to a softer contact with the ear canal, reducing irritation over time.
